A control command is received via a touch screen from a user. The control command is directed to recalling a user-selected bed position of an adjustable bed. Recalling includes: identifying a row in a data table representing a user-selected bed position and retrieving an increment value from the row. The increment value specifies one of a range of available positions for the adjustable bed. A component of the adjustable bed is controlled to meet the increment value The component includes at least one of an actuator and a vibration motor.
